» Call Of Duty 4 PC System Requirements; New Screenshots

The PC single player demo for Call of Duty 4 is due out on Thursday and today publisher Activision released the game's PC hardware specs:

“Recommended Specs”

  • CPU: 2.4 GHz dual core or better is recommended
  • RAM: 1GB for XP; 2GB for Vista is recommended
  • Harddrive: 8GB of free hard drive space
  • Video card: 3.0 Shader Support recommended. Nvidia Geforce 7800 or better or ATI Radeon X1800 or better

    “Required (min) Specs”

  • CPU: Intel(R) Pentium(R) 4 2.4 GHz or AMD(R) Athlon(TM)
  • 64 2800+ processor or any 1.8Ghz Dual Core Processor or better supported
  • RAM: 512MB RAM (768MB for Windows Vista)
  • Harddrive: 8GB of free hard drive space
  • Video card (generic): NVIDIA(R) Geforce(TM) 6600 or better or ATI(R) Radeon(R) 9800Pro or better
  • New screenshots have also been released for the Infinity Ward developed game.
